Basic difference is that CHAdeMO supports 60kW DC max, while SAE supports up to 100kW.

Other important point, SAE would probably be much cheaper because CHAdeMO is a proprietary tech controlled by Japanese corporations. CHAdeMO would require heavy royalties to be paid on both sides of the plug eventually (both by EV and charger manufacturers). SAE on the other hand seems to aim for international standardization. Parts of SAE might be covered by some patents but chances are that it would be cheaper from the beginning and after patents expiration would be totally free.

BMW and GM intend to start yet ANOTHER electric vehicle charging standard for DC quick charging. There are already two used in the USA; the proprietary Tesla "Supercharger" standard and the CHAdeMO standard which already has 160 installed (plus 1650 in Japan and 650 in Europe).

Yet another standard is not what the USA wants, needs or can afford. USA taxpayers, watch you pocketbook because GM and BMW will be demanding their new "Frankenplug" standard is paid for by YOU.

During a Tesla shareholder's call, when the SAE standard was pointed out to Elon Musk, he said "Yes, the SAE have a standard. But it sucks." Which is why TM went its own way. “DC charging” refers to a charging protocol in which a charging station supplies direct current to a plug-in vehicle’s battery pack. This type of charging, which can be used to “quick charge” some compatible battery packs to 80% state-of-charge (SOC) in as little as ten to twenty minutes, contrasts with the much more common AC charging protocols, in which alternating charging current is supplied to the vehicle and is rectified to direct current by the vehicle’s on-board charger component, which then charges the battery pack.

Efforts to find consensus on a single charging standard have so far been elusive, particularly with respect to DC charging. Although the CHAdeMO DC charging standard prevails in Japan, with almost 1400 such chargers installed in that country, it is not integrated with AC charging. A CHAdeMO-complaint vehicle therefore requires a large charging door (e.g., Nissan LEAF) or two separate charging doors (e.g., Mitsubishi i-MiEV).

Volkswagen executives indicated that they had met with CHAdeMO representatives in the past to discuss a single charging standard, but were unable to come to an agreement; one executive reminisced “that was a very difficult discussion” which “quickly became political”. Although many manufacturers of plug-in vehicles, including Volkswagen, support the SAE J1772 AC-DC “combo connector” standard in the US market, as well as the somewhat similar VDE-AR-E 2623-2-2 AC-DC standard in Europe, one VW executive remarked “we don’t want to discriminate” on charging standards, explaining “...the investors and the users will decide”.

Actually here's the most recent SAE DC (Combo connector) update.
http://www.evcollaborative.org/site...tive DC Combo Update for 13Mar2013_final2.pdf

Three SAE DC cars slated for the US: the Spark, i3, eGolf.
There are 4 SAE DC chargers in operation (50kW): 1 VW, 2 GM, 1 BMW.
There are 6 suppliers in the process of certifying chargers: ABB, AkerWade, Eaton, Efacec, EvTec, IES, Siemens.

All three CHAdeMO public charger networks (eVGo, Blink, 350Green) have support planned for SAE DC in some way:
- The eVgo network will have 200 SAE DC chargers installed in California as part of the NRG settlement (will happen as soon as the UL certification is finished; the aim is by this summer); AFAIK these chargers will also have a CHAdeMO connector.
- ECOtality is working on integrating the Combo connector onto their Blink charger (the plan seems to be to swap one of the CHAdeMO connectors for a Combo one, given they have a dual connector station in the first place); they are looking for funding from the DOE and/or CA to install the new connector.
- 350Green's new owner, the Car Charging Group, recently backed the Combo connector (although I haven't heard concrete plans from them):
http://www.hybridcars.com/car-charging-endorses-saes-new-ev-coupler-58117/

Everyone is waiting for UL certification, but once that happens, I think SAE DC should be moving at a fairly rapid clip (starting with those 200 guaranteed chargers).

That's not quite right. First, the initial chargers have to have both CHAdeMO and J1772. Second, those need to go up to DC SAE when there is at least one car that can use the SAE DC charging and at least two EVSE manufacturers who make the chargers. NRG didn't want to get squeezed having to sole-source chargers. Here's the exact language from the settlement agreement, section 4.A(vi)(4):
Charging Standards. Initially all Freedom Stations shall have one(1) or more DC Fast Chargers compatible with the CHAdeMo Standard and one (1) Level 2 Charger compatible with the SAE Standard. Upon the occurrence of (A) approval by SAE for a charger standard for DC Fast Chargers and (B) the commercial availability from at least two (2) unaffiliated manufacturers of one or more DC Fast Chargers that are SAE Standard compatible or equipment capable of making the Freedom Stations’ DC Fast Chargers compatible with both the SAE Standard and the CHAdeMo Standard (and in each case that are approved by the Nationally Recognized Testing Laboratories), then NRG shall have six (6) months to complete the modification of all installed Freedom Stations to include at least one (1) SAE Standard compatible DC Fast Charger and one (1) CHAdeMo Standard compatible DC Fast Charger or one (1) CHAdeMo+SAE DC Charger. Thereafter, all newly installed Freedom Stations will have at least one (1) DC Fast Charger that is SAE Standard compatible.

Notwithstanding anything else to the contrary herein, if at any time during the Installation Period the CHAdeMo Standard and/or the SAE Standard become abandoned or superceded such that no electric vehicles utilizing the CHAdeMo Standard or SAE Standard (as applicable) are available for purchase in the California market, then NRG shall not be required to continue to install CHAdeMo Standard compatible or SAE Standard compatible (as applicable) DC Fast Chargers as part of the Freedom Stations; provided that in the event of such an occurrence NRG and the CPUC shall meet and confer to identify and mutually agree upon the new commercially prevailing standard.
